Output 0e26009ae254188002751556563a07a00217280f377afb91301e14eea32a01d5:8

value
36697000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427faa93d7a5508cc388bac33bedab2394f28d5a OP_EQUAL
address
37kdTcg3kR6AgVi8w8Lzmdq7qwWs64eq3i
transaction
0e26009ae254188002751556563a07a00217280f377afb91301e14eea32a01d5
confirmations
407842
spent
true